Professor Olga Bogdashina, PhD, dives into language communication issues in autism. She discusses language peculiarities and development in autism as outcomes of distinct sensory-perceptual processes and cognitive styles. The speaker emphasizes that minimally and non-verbal autistic people often communicate through sensory-based language and provides insights on how to support cross-language communication. She asserts that teaching autistic children ‘our’ language (verbal) is not good enough; we have to learn ‘their’ language(s) and communication systems as well. Bogdashina provides resources before the Q&A.

World Autism Organisation

World Autism Organisation (WAO) is an international nonprofit organization established with a mission to improve the quality of life for people with autism and their families worldwide. It is recognized as the first international organization dedicated to autism.
